Creamy Garlic Parmesan Tortellini

Creamy Garlic Parmesan Tortellini

This one-pot creamy garlic Parmesan tortellini is my go-to for a quick, comforting meal. It uses just a few ingredients and even cooks the pasta right in the sauce!
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 10 minutes
Total Time 20 minutes
Course Main Course, Side Dish
Cuisine American
Servings 6 servings

Ingredients
  

  • 2 tablespoons avocado oil
  • 2 cloves garlic minced
  • 1 tablespoon flour
  • 3 cups chicken broth or more as needed
  • 0.5 cup cream
  • 1/4 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1/4 teaspoon ground black pepper
  • 1 20-oz package cheese tortellini uncooked
  • 1/3 cup grated parmesan cheese or more to taste
  • 1 tablespoon cream cheese

Instructions
 

  • Warm 2 tablespoons of avocado o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add minced garlic and cook for about 1 minute until fragrant but not browned.
  • Remove the skillet from heat and whisk in the flour until you have a smooth paste. Gradually stir in chicken broth, ensuring no lumps remain.
  • Return the skillet to medium-low heat and whisk in the cream, garlic powder, and black pepper. Bring to a gentle simmer.
  • Add the cheese tortellini and let it cook in the sauce, following the package instructions for timing, until almost tender. Stir occasionally.
  • Mix in parmesan and cream cheese, stirring until the sauce is velvety. Adjust with more broth for a thinner sauce or more cheese for thickness. Serve hot.
